Quiz Answers

Common Grackle. The common grackle has iridescent plumage and a long keel-shaped tail and is common in open areas.

Fields, parks, and urban areas. Grackles prefer fields, parks, and urban areas where they forage in flocks.

Insects, seeds, fruit, and small vertebrates. Grackles feed on insects, seeds, fruit, and small vertebrates and often forage in flocks.

Large noisy flocks and opportunistic foraging. Grackles form large noisy flocks and forage opportunistically in open areas.

Large flocks on ground and in trees with harsh calls indicate grackle presence.
